06/03/13

Seguir

Miriada X: Android: Programación de Aplicaciones
Regístrate to see who your friends are following. Follow @m iriadax 11.2K follow ers

Roman Rodriguez

Sa l i r

Cursos Android: Programación de Aplicaciones Módulo 1: Visión general y entorno de desarrollo
Infórmate Contenidos
¿Qu é h a ce An d ro i d e s p e ci a l ? Te s t - ¿Qu é h a ce An d ro i d e s p e ci a l ? C o m p a ra ti va co n o tra s p l a ta fo rm a s Te s t - C o m p a ra ti va co n o tra s p l a ta fo rm a s Arq u i te ctu ra d e An d ro i d Te s t - Arq u i te ctu ra d e An d ro i d In s ta l a ci ó n d e l e n to rn o d e d e s a rro l l o C re a ci ó n d e u n d i s p o s i ti vo vi rtu a l An d ro i d (AVD ) Te s t - In s ta l a ci ó n L a s ve rs i o n e s d e An d ro i d y n i ve l e s d e API Te s t - Pl a ta fo rm a s d e d e s a rro l l o C re a ci ó n d e u n p ro g ra m a Ej e cu ci ó n d e l p ro g ra m a El e m e n to s d e u n p ro ye cto An d ro i d Te s t - El e m e n to s d e u n p ro ye cto An d ro i d C o m p o n e n te s d e u n a a p l i ca ci ó n Te s t - C o m p o n e n te s d e u n a a p l i ca ci ó n D o cu m e n ta ci ó n y d e p u ra r Exa m e n . Mó d u l o 1 Ma te ri a l co m p l e m e n ta ri o : In tro d u cci ó n a Ja va Ma te ri a l co m p l e m e n ta ri o : C re a ci ó n d e cl a s e s e n Ja va Ma te ri a l co m p l e m e n ta ri o : C re a ci ó n y u ti l i za ci ó n d e o b j e to s e n Ja va Ma te ri a l co m p l e m e n ta ri o : C o m e n ta ri o s y d o cu m e n ta ci ó n j a va d o c Ma te ri a l co m p l e m e n ta ri o : En ca p s u l a m i e n to y vi s i b i l i d a d e n Ja va Ma te ri a l co m p l e m e n ta ri o : H e re n ci a e n Ja va Ma te ri a l co m p l e m e n ta ri o : So b re ca rg a e n Ja va Ma te ri a l co m p l e m e n ta ri o : Po l i fo rm i s m o e n Ja va Ma te ri a l co m p l e m e n ta ri o : R e fe re n ci a Ja va En cu e s ta m ó d u l o 1 C l a s e re p a s o tra s p ri m e ra s em ana

Universidades

Mi Página

Blog

Inicio

PyR

Foro

Blog

Instalación del entorno de desarrollo
Para el desarrollo de las aplicaciones vamos a poder utilizar un potente y moderno entorno de desarrollo. Al igual que Android, todas las herramientas están basadas en software libre. Aunque existen varias alternativas para desarrollar aplicaciones en Android. En este texto se supondrá que estamos trabajando con el softwareenumerado a continuación: Java Runtime Environment 5.0 o superior. Eclipse (Eclipse IDE for Java Developers) Android SDK (Google). Eclipse Plug-in (Android Development Toolkit- ADT). Describiremos a continuación el proceso a seguir para instalar el software anterior. Si ya tienes instalado Eclipse en tu ordenador puedes completar la instalación añadiendo Android SDK y Eclipse Plug-in. Mantendrás tu configuración actual y simplemente añadirás nuevas funcionalidades. El este caso, saltaté los siguientes dos apartados. NOTA:Google ha sacado recientemente ADT Bundle, un paquete que incluye los elementos antes enumerados. Resulta más sencillo de instalar que hacerlo por separado con cada uno de sus componentes. Puedes descargarlo en http://developer.android.com/sdk. En ese caso no es necesario que completes el resto del apartado.

Instalación de la máquina virtual Java
Este software va a permitir ejecutar código Java en tu equipo. A la máquina virtual Java también se la conoce como entorno de ejecución Java, Java Runtime Environment (JRE) o Java Virtual Machine (JVM). Muy posiblemente ya tengas instalada la Máquina Virtual Java en tu equipo. Si es así puedes pasar directamente al punto siguiente. En caso de dudas, puedes pasar también al punto siguiente. Al concluirlo te indicará si la versión de la máquina virtual Java es incorrecta. En caso necesario, regresa a este punto para instalar una adecuada. Para instalar la Máquina Virtual Java accede a http://java.com/es /download/y descarga e instala el fichero correspondiente a tu sistema operativo.

Instalación de Eclipse
Eclipse resulta el entorno de desarrollo más recomendable para Android, es libre y además es soportado por Google (ha sido utilizado por los desarrolladores de Google para crear Android). Puedes utilizar cualquier versión de Eclipse a partir de la 3.3.1.

Ejercicio paso a paso: Instalación de Eclipse Para instalar Eclipse hay que seguir los siguientes pasos: 1. Accede a la página http://www.eclipse.org/downloads/ y descarga la última versión de “Eclipse IDE for Java Developers”. Verás que se encuentra disponible para los sistemas operativos más utilizados, como Windows, Linux y Mac OS. 2. Este software no requiere una instalación específica, simplemente descomprimir los ficheros en la carpeta que prefieras. Si así lo deseas puedes crear un acceso directo en el escritorio o en el menú inicio del ficheroeclipse.exe.
NOTA:Si al ejecutar Eclipse te aparece el siguiente mensaje:

Vídeo Material Complementario

miriadax.net/es/web/android_programacion/reto?p_p_id=resourceactivity_WAR_liferaylmsportlet&p_p_lifecycle=0&p_p_state=normal&p_p_mode=view&p_p…

1/4

net/es/web/android_programacion/reto?p_p_id=resourceactivity_WAR_liferaylmsportlet&p_p_lifecycle=0&p_p_state=normal&p_p_mode=view&p_p… 2/4 . instala una serie de complementos en Eclipse. para integrar Eclipse con el Android SDK que acabamos de instalar. haz clic en Add… En el cuadro de diálogo Add Site que sale introduce un nombre para el sitio remoto (por ejemplo.. vistas.. 2. Este software no requiere una instalación específica. 4. 3.android.. Arranca Eclipse y selecciona Help>Install New Software. Al arrancar Eclipse comenzará preguntándonos que carpeta queremos utilizar como workspace.com/sdk y descarga el fichero correspondiente a tu sistema operativo.06/03/13 Miriada X: Android: Programación de Aplicaciones Nos indica que no tenemos instalada la máquina virtual Java (o la versión no es la adecuada). Se crearán nuevos botones. Instalación del plug-in Android para Eclipse (ADT) El último paso consiste en instalar el plug-in Android para Eclipse. Ejercicio paso a paso: Instalación de Android SDK 1. 2. también conocido como ADT. 4. Para solucionarlo regresa al punto anterior. Es importante que conozcas su ubicación para poder hacer copias de seguridad de tus proyectos. en este caso el proceso de instalación puede tardar más de una hora. tipos de aplicación.. Plug-in Android) en el campo Name. 3. En esta carpeta serán almacenados los proyectos que crees en Eclipse. Ciérrala y pega un vistazo al entorno de desarrollo.. de forma que el entorno de desarrollo se adapte al desarrollo de aplicaciones para Android. Seleccionar los paquetes a instalar. Aparecerá una ventana donde podremos seleccionar los paquetes a instalar. ejemplos y por supuesto la plataforma). Si lo deseas puedes instalar todos los paquetes (Accept All). Finalmente pulsa OK. Accede a la siguiente página http://developer. Siempre resulta interesante instalar la última versión de Android (incluyendo documentación. puedes intentar utilizar https en el URL en vez de http. Ejercicio paso a paso: Instalación del plug-in Android para Eclipse (ADT) Para instalar el plug-in Android sigue los siguientes pasos: 1. En el campo Location.com/android/eclipse/ NOTA:Si tienes algún prob lema en adquirir el plug-in. Más adelante podrás instalar más paquetes si necesitas otras plataformas de desarrollo u otras máquinas virtuales. Ahora en el cuadro Available Software debe aparecer Developer Tools: miriadax.google.introduce la siguiente URL: http://dl-ssl. Si no dispones de tanto tiempo puedes seleccionar solo algunos paquetes. En el diálogo Available Software que aparece. Instalar Android SDK de Google El siguiente paso va a consistir en instalar Android SDK de Google. Este software desarrollado por Google. simplemente descomprimir los ficheros en la carpeta que prefieras. Ejecuta el programa SDK Manager. Aparecerá una ventana de bienvenida. NOTA: En algunos sistemas tendremos prob lemas cuando la ruta donde se descomprime los ficheros contiene un espacio en b lanco.

Enlaces de interés: Página oficial de Eclipse:Podrás encontrar todas las versiones e información sobre los proyectos Eclipse. 5. http://www.pdf MOTODEV Studio for Android: Interesante plug-in con herramientas adicionales. Ctrl-espacio: Auto completar.com/sites/motodev/us-en/motodev_lp.eclipse. Selecciona los paquetes a instalar y pulsa Next. http://ubuntulife. Pulsa Next para leer y aceptar la licencia e instalar cualquier dependencia y pulsa Finish.wordpress. Configura Eclipse para que sepa donde se ha instalado Android SDK.motorola. 4.06/03/13 Miriada X: Android: Programación de Aplicaciones 3. Para ello entra en las preferencias enWindows>Preferences… y selecciona Android del panel de la izquierda.org/ Mi primera hora con Eclipse: Interesante si quieres sacarle el máximo provecho a esta herramienta. Ahora pulsa Browse… para selecciona elSDK Location y elige la ruta donde hayas descomprimido Android SDK. Ahora aparecen listadas las características de Android DDMS y Android Development Tools. aunque mucho de lo que se explica no resulta imprescindible para el curso.files. Aplica los cambios y pulsa OK. http://www.net/es/web/android_programacion/reto?p_p_id=resourceactivity_WAR_liferaylmsportlet&p_p_lifecycle=0&p_p_state=normal&p_p_mode=view&p_p… 3/4 . 6. Ctrl-f: Formatea automáticamente el código. Reinicia Eclipse. Recursos adicionales: Teclas de acceso rápido en Eclipse Ctrl-o: Añade imports de las clases no resueltas.html miriadax.com/2008/03/intro_eclipse_espanol.

net/es/web/android_programacion/reto?p_p_id=resourceactivity_WAR_liferaylmsportlet&p_p_lifecycle=0&p_p_state=normal&p_p_mode=view&p_p… 4/4 .06/03/13 Miriada X: Android: Programación de Aplicaciones anterior siguiente 2012 MiríadaX A vis o legal miriadax.